Maker(s):unknown
Culture:American
Title:jug
Date Made:1860-1875
Type:Food Service
Materials:lead glass
Place Made:United States; Pennsylvania; probably Pittsburgh
Accession Number:  HD 2015.36.27
Credit Line:Anonymous bequest
Museum Collection:  Historic Deerfield
2015-36-27t.jpg

Description:
Colorless lead glass; mold-blown and free blown. Pear-shaped body; ear-shape handle applied opposite wide tooled lip; pattern of out-thrusting cleats on body; polished pontil mark on underside, very thick heavy glass. Jugs similar to this example have also been attributed to the Boston and Sandwich Glass Company, Sandwich, MA.
